Biography

Black Cat Bone hit the Edinburgh scene in August 2012. After being handpicked by the award-winning Holy Ghosts to support them in the Voodoo Rooms later that month (A venue they would themselves headline in November), the band has gone on to work with various other promoters at venues in and around Edinburgh including Fortune Promotions, Granny Radge, Counter Culture and Adam Holmes and The Embers

The band released their debut live EP in December, featured on Bandcamp's bestsellers list, consisting of their own material aswell as a cover of Mississippi Fred McDowell's 'You Got To Move'. With an album due in mid 2014, Black Cat Bone look forward to a summer of festivals and boogie.
